The diversity of online games available today caters to an incredibly broad audience. Massive multiplayer online role-playing games, or MMORPGs, immerse players in expansive, story-driven universes filled with quests and adventures. Here, character development and teamwork are central, encouraging long-term engagement and a deep sense of belonging. In contrast, fast-paced games like battle royales and first-person shooters emphasize quick reflexes, strategy, and competition. These genres have gained immense popularity, especially with the rise of esports, where players compete professionally in front of large audiences.
Mobile gaming has dramatically expanded the reach of online games, making them accessible to nearly everyone. Smartphones equipped with powerful hardware allow people to join multiplayer games anytime and anywhere. This convenience has democratized gaming, attracting a more diverse player base that spans ages, backgrounds, and lifestyles. Mobile games often focus on shorter sessions but retain strong social features, enabling players to stay connected and engaged even during brief moments of free time.

Monetization models have adapted to support the ongoing growth and development of online games. Free-to-play structures supplemented by microtransactions, season passes, and downloadable content allow developers to continuously add fresh content and experiences. While these systems sometimes raise debates, they enable games to remain dynamic and engaging over long periods. This approach keeps players invested and fosters vibrant, active communities.
Emerging technologies promise to further transform online gaming. Cloud gaming seeks to eliminate hardware barriers by streaming games directly to any device with an internet connection, broadening access. Virtual reality and augmented reality offer immersive ways to experience games, blending the physical and digital worlds in exciting new ways. Artificial intelligence is poised to enhance gameplay through more adaptive environments and smarter non-player characters, making virtual worlds richer and more responsive.
